This document presents a solar air cooling system that uses fiber as its core material. It begins with an introduction and then reviews 4 relevant studies on solar cooling systems and applications of fiber-reinforced plastic (FRP). The first study provides an overview of solar cooling systems for buildings using solar thermal energy. The second describes how FRP makes a cost-effective alternative to steel reinforcement. The third and fourth articles discuss the design and experimental testing of solar PV-based evaporative air coolers.
